Job Title

Physical Security Manager

Job Description

Primary

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Serves as SME and advisor to Coherent's businesses and sites in Southeast Asia on all physical security and resilience matters.
  • Lead the development and execution of a scalable, risk-aligned physical security program across manufacturing sites, offices, labs, and R&D environments.
  • Facilitates site security risk assessment process to identify vulnerabilities, recommends preventive measures, and ensures compliance with internal and external requirements.
  • Develops region wide and site security plans and ensures implementation of security and resilience management objectives.
  • Oversees day-to-day delivery of security operations, services, and activities at all sites across the region.
  • Ensures the application of risk- and threat-based security mitigations and control measures aligned to facility changes and production process changes.
  • Implements viable incident and crisis response frameworks, enabling the business to minimize disruptive events and their impacts.
  • Serve as regional incident commander for security-related events, incidents, and escalations.
  • Oversees security incident investigations and root cause analyses; ensures implementation and closure of correct actions.
  • Develops/delivers training programs to foster a culture of security risk awareness and strengthen workforce resilience.
  • Manages/oversees vendor relationships and performance.
  • Builds and sustains strong relationships with key internal stakeholders and external agencies to ensure a business-aligned, integrated approach to security.

Additional Accountabilities:

  • Shapes and drives maturity of Coherent core security programs and services, including establishment and implementation of global frameworks for security risk management and continuous improvement.
  • Takes ownership and accountability to deliver global projects as assigned by VP Corporate Security.
  • Contributes to, and delivers against, the global Corporate Security masterplan framework.
  • As needed, may provide ad hoc security advisory or operational support to Coherent business units globally.

Education & Experience:

  • Bachelor's degree. Relevant professional certifications desirable (i.e. ASIS CPP, advanced security management certificate, etc.).
  • Fluent in English; regional language skills are advantageous.
  • Minimum 10+ years' experience in a corporate security management role or related role, preferably with experience at a multi-site, global manufacturer.
  • Experiencing implementing physical and procedural control measures—and influencing behaviors—to protect intellectual property, trade secrets, and confidential information in a high-precision manufacturing environment.
  • Previous exposure across a broad spectrum of corporate security domains including security risk assessment and auditing, manufacturing site security operations, personnel security, supply chain security, crisis management, etc.
  • Familiarity with supply chain security standards (AEO, C-TPAT, TAPA).
  • Demonstrated experience in leading/managing transformation initiatives, managing programs/projects, and utilizing operational excellence/continuous improvement methodologies to drive measurable results.
  • Vendor and budget management experience.

Skills:

  • Unwavering personal integrity and exceptional judgment. Acts as role model and champion of the Coherent values of Integrity, Collaboration, Accountability, Respect, and Enthusiasm.
  • Entrepreneurial style—eager to create and build new capabilities and seek opportunities to embed security control measures and processes into existing business activities.
  • Skilled at delivering impactful training and communication, ensuring clarity and engagement. Builds stakeholder consensus and earns confidence and trust at all levels and across diverse teams.
  • Able to remain calm under pressure and ambiguity.
  • Experience and comfort working in international and cross-cultural environments.
  • Strong skills in drafting, reviewing, and updating standards, procedures, and governance frameworks.
  • Stays current on industry trends, emerging threats, and innovative security solutions to continuously enhance Coherent's security posture.
